Most are "refusal-then-comply" false positives where the model adds an AI identity disclaimer then answers the question anyway. ## Method Norm-preserving biprojected abliteration ([grimjim, Nov 2025](https://huggingface.co/blog/grimjim/abliteration-biprojection)). Each weight row is decomposed into magnitude + direction, the refusal direction is projected out of the direction component only, then recombined with the original magnitude — guaranteeing `||W_new|| = ||W_orig||`. ### Pipeline 1. Load model in bf16 with LoRA adapters on `o_proj` and `mlp.down_proj` 2. Collect residual activations for 400 harmful + 400 harmless prompts ([mlabonne](https://huggingface.co/mlabonne) datasets) 3. Winsorize activations at 99.5th percentile (clamps GeGLU outlier activations in Gemma family) 4. Compute per-layer refusal direction: `normalize(mean(harmful) - mean(harmless))` 5. Orthogonalize each direction against harmless mean (double-pass Gram-Schmidt) 6. Apply norm-preserving weight modification to `o_proj` and `down_proj` in all layers 9. Merge LoRA adapters into base weights for clean tensor names ### Parameters | Parameter | Value | |-----------|-------| | Layers abliterated | 100% | | Scale | 1.0 | | Winsorization | 0.995 | ### How this differs from vanilla [heretic](https://github.com/p-e-w/heretic) - **Norm-preserving biprojection** instead of standard projection (preserves weight magnitudes) - **Per-layer refusal directions** instead of one global direction - **Deterministic single-pass** instead of 50-trial Optuna search (faster, same or better results) - **LoRA merge before save** for clean GGUF-compatible tensor names ## Usage ```python from transformers import AutoModelForCausalLM, AutoTokenizer import torch model = AutoModelForCausalLM.from_pretrained("TrevorJS/gemma-4-E4B-it-uncensored", dtype=torch.bfloat16, device_map="auto") tokenizer = AutoTokenizer.from_pretrained("TrevorJS/gemma-4-E4B-it-uncensored") messages = [{"role": "user", "content": "Your prompt here"}] inputs = tokenizer.apply_chat_template(messages, return_tensors="pt", add_generation_prompt=True) outputs = model.generate(inputs.to(model.device), max_new_tokens=512) print(tokenizer.decode(outputs[0][inputs.shape[1]:], skip_special_tokens=True)) ``` ## Reproduction Full code and experiment data: [abliteration research repo](https://github.com/TrevorS/gemma-4-abliteration) ```bash python scripts/abliterate.py biprojection --model google/gemma-4-E4B-it \ --top-pct 100 --strip-topic-markers --skip-prefix --batch-size 4 \ --auto-save output_dir ```
